static const char hex_alphabet[][16] = {
"0123456789abcdef",
"0123456789ABCDEF"
};
/*
* Shift the ASCII table over so that it begins at '0', and replace the
* hex digits with their binary values. This fits all of the hex digits
* into 55 bytes (cacheline friendly).
*/
static const uint8_t nibble[] = {
0, 1, 2, 3, 4, 5, 6, 7, 8, 9,
0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 10, 11, 12,
13, 14, 15,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ff,
0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ff,
0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 0xff, 10,
11, 12, 13, 14, 15
};
static inline char
hex2byte(const unsigned char hi, const unsigned char lo)
{
return (nibble[hi - '0'] << 4) | nibble[lo - '0'];
}
